• Wiki apparent contradiction on jsexec.ini page

    From Deucе@1:103/705 to GitLab issue in main/sbbs on Sun Dec 21 01:35:43 2025
    open https://gitlab.synchro.net/main/sbbs/-/issues/1036

    On the [jsexec.ini](https://wiki.synchro.net/config:jsexec.ini) page, the LogLevel and ErrorLevel default values do not match the values listed in the reference [Enumerated Values](https://wiki.synchro.net/config:ini_files#enumerated_values) list. Not sure if there's extra undocumented aliases available, or if the ini page is wrong.
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ell@1:103/705 to GitLab note in main/sbbs on Sun Dec 21 03:17:24 2025
    https://gitlab.synchro.net/main/sbbs/-/issues/1036#note_7983

    The strings are not case-sensitive (I.e. "Error" and "ERROR" are equivalent) and the ini enums are matched as initial substrings (I.e. "info" and "informational" are equivalent).
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ell@1:103/705 to GitLab issue in main/sbbs on Sun Dec 21 03:26:35 2025
    close https://gitlab.synchro.net/main/sbbs/-/issues/1036
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ell@1:103/705 to GitLab note in main/sbbs on Sun Dec 21 03:26:35 2025
    https://gitlab.synchro.net/main/sbbs/-/issues/1036#note_7984

    Updated wiki page
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ell@1:103/705 to GitLab note in main/sbbs on Sun Dec 21 03:32:57 2025
    https://gitlab.synchro.net/main/sbbs/-/issues/1036#note_7985

    The second wiki link even explains this:
    ```
    When a word is provided for the enumerated key value, an exact case-insensitive match is performed search following by a partial-match search, so “Debug” would match the enum value for “Debugging”, and “Info” would match the enum value for “Informational”.
    ```
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Deucе@1:103/705 to GitLab note in main/sbbs on Sun Dec 21 13:01:22 2025
    https://gitlab.synchro.net/main/sbbs/-/issues/1036#note_7986

    Yeah, it wasn't clear, and the enum values were not the actual searched values... it sounds like "Infographic" would be a valid enum value.

    Does this extend to all .ini enums? In SyncTERM, the screen_modes_enum for example has an "Atari" option along with "Atari-XEP80", "AtariST40x25", "AtariST80x25", and "AtariST80x25Mono" do I need to change this to avoid parsing issues?
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)
  • From Rob Swindell@1:103/705 to GitLab note in main/sbbs on Sun Dec 21 14:09:15 2025
    https://gitlab.synchro.net/main/sbbs/-/issues/1036#note_7987

    An exact match search is done first, so should not be a problem. This is true for all ini enums
    --- SBBSecho 3.33-Linux
    * Origin: Vertrauen - [vert/cvs/bbs].synchro.net (1:103/705)